Output 6aa6cf719b4dbedd53df66b44a582a860bb94e69c889af6425ae3b3ac3d0e74d:5

value
43425211
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b18c73a1f986b39fa4097df80222bb0ade1ac0c OP_EQUAL
address
MHfSDaTbvAmnS3Frfesi9nHNXeYeTHN1of
transaction
6aa6cf719b4dbedd53df66b44a582a860bb94e69c889af6425ae3b3ac3d0e74d
spent
true